Through-hole (TH) resistors are passive two-terminal components that are used in many electrical and electronic circuits to limit or control current, power, and voltage in a circuit. The name “through-hole” refers to the construction of the device; instead of a core component intended for insertion into a printed circuit board (PCB), the leads (connecting wires or pins) of the component are physically in contact with the two sides of the PCB and soldered into place to provide electrical connection. Application Field
Through-hole resistors are most commonly used in power and signal circuits, where there is a need to limit current and reduce the effects of noise and EMF. Common applications include power supplies, amplifier circuits, signal conditioning, and filter circuits. In addition, through-hole resistors can also be used in automotive circuits, telecommunications, test equipment, and instrumentation systems.
